Overview Tamolide 100mg/325mg Tablet
Combiflam 100mg/325mg tablets offer combined pain relief. This medication targets pain and inflammation associated with con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and osteoarthritis. It also provides relief from fever, muscle aches, back pain, dental pain, and ear/throat discomfort. Administer Combiflam 100mg/325mg tablets with food to minimize stomach upset. Dosage is determined by your condition and response to treatment, always following your physician's instructions. Never exceed the prescribed dose or duration.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and elevated liver enzymes. Report any persistent or worsening side effects to your doctor, who can offer strategies for management. Prior to use, inform your doctor of any history of stomach ulcers or bleeding, hypertension, or pre-existing heart, kidney, or liver problems. Disclose all other medications you are currently taking, as interactions are possible. Consult your doctor before using this medication if you are pregnant, breastfeeding, or if you are under 12 years of age as it is contraindicated in children under 12. Alcohol consumption should be avoided due to the potential for increased drowsiness.

How Tamolide 100mg/325mg Tablet works:
Nimesulide and Paracetamol, combined as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ets, alleviate fever, pain, and inflammation by inhibiting the production of specific inflammatory mediators.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ets with alcohol is unsafe.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on the use of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ets in pregnancy is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data on the compatibility of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ets with breastfeeding is currently lacking. Seek medical advice from your physician.
Driving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Driving ability while taking Tamolide 100mg/325mg Tablets is undetermined. Refrain from operating a vehicle if you experience symptoms impairing concentration or reaction time.
KidneyCAUTION
Patients with kidney impairment should exercise caution when using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ets, as dose modification may be necessary. Individuals with severe kidney disease should avoid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ets; consult a physician for guidance.
Li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Data regarding the use of Tamolide 100mg/325mg tablets in individuals with hepatic imp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.
